You can select and record anatomic site terms that identify the anatomic cancer site(s) on which a trial or study is focused. These records are included in a Data Table 4 report. A trial can have multiple anatomic sites.

  1. Search for the trial of interest. In the search results, click the NCI Trial Identifier link for that trial.
  2. On the Scientific Data menu, click Data Table 4 Anatomic Site. The Data Table 4 Anatomic Site page appears, with or without any anatomic records displayed.

  3. To add a site, click Add.
    The Add Data Table 4 Anatomic Site page appears.

  4. Select the anatomic site from the drop-down list.
  5. Click Save.
  6. If applicable, repeat the steps above to record additional sites.
